Importance of Cooling System Maintenance
  • Preventing Overheating A properly functioning
    cooling system prevents the engine from
    overheating, which can lead to costly repairs or
    even engine failure.
  • Maximizing Efficiency An efficient cooling
    system helps regulate engine temperature,
    ensuring it operates at the optimal level for
    fuel efficiency and performance.
  • Protecting Engine Components Overheating can
    damage engine components such as gaskets, seals,
    and cylinders. Regular maintenance helps prevent
    this damage, saving you from expensive repairs.
  • Preserving Fluid Quality Coolant degrades over
    time, losing its ability to effectively cool the
    engine. Regular maintenance includes flushing and
    replacing coolant to maintain its quality and
    effectiveness.
  • Preventing Corrosion The cooling system is prone
    to corrosion due to the presence of water and
    metal components. Proper maintenance, including
    flushing the system and using corrosion
    inhibitors, helps prevent this corrosion and
    extends the life of the system.
  • Avoiding Sudden Breakdowns Cooling system
    failures can occur unexpectedly and leave you
    stranded. Routine maintenance helps identify and
    address issues before they escalate, reducing the
    risk of sudden breakdowns.

Components of the Cooling System
  • Radiator This is a heat exchanger located at the
    front of the car. It dissipates heat from the
    coolant as air passes through its fins.
  • Coolant A mixture of water and antifreeze that
    circulates through the engine and radiator,
    absorbing heat and transferring it away from the
    engine.
  • Water Pump in charge of keeping coolant flowing
    through the radiator and engine. It guarantees a
    steady flow of coolant to keep the engine running
    at its ideal temperature.

4
  • Thermostat Regulates coolant flow based on
    engine temperature. It remains closed when the
    engine is cold to allow it to warm up quickly,
    then opens to allow coolant to flow once the
    engine reaches operating temperature.
  • Cooling Fans Electric fans that increase airflow
    through the radiator when the car is stationary
    or when additional cooling is needed.
  • Cooling Hoses and Pipes These carry the coolant
    between the engine, radiator, and other parts of
    the cooling system.
  • Expansion Tank/Reservoir Provides a space for
    coolant expansion and contraction as temperature
    changes occur.

Signs of Cooling System Issues
  • Overheating The most obvious sign is the engine
    temperature gauge rising into the red zone or
    steam coming from under the hood.
  • Coolant Leaks Puddles of coolant under the car
    or around the engine bay indicate a leak, which
    can lead to insufficient coolant levels and
    overheating.
  • Low Coolant Levels If you frequently need to top
    up the coolant, it could indicate a leak or
    another issue within the cooling system.
  • Engine Misfires or Reduced Performance
    Overheating can cause engine misfires or reduced
    power due to the engine compensating for the high
    temperature.

6
  • Visible Damage or Corrosion Check for visible
    damage or corrosion on hoses, radiator fins, or
    other cooling system components, indicating
    potential issues.
  • Unusual Smells or Smoke A sweet smell or smoke
    from the engine bay can indicate coolant leaking
    onto hot engine components.
  • Coolant Discoloration If the coolant appears
    rusty or discolored, it may indicate corrosion or
    contamination, affecting the cooling system's
    efficiency.
  • Heater Issues If the heater doesn't produce hot
    air, it could indicate a problem with the cooling
    system, as the heater core relies on hot coolant.
  • Rapid Coolant Loss Sudden drops in coolant
    levels without visible leaks may indicate
    internal engine problems, such as a blown head
    gasket, allowing coolant to enter the combustion
    chamber.
  • Dashboard Warning Lights Modern cars may display
    warning lights for coolant temperature or engine
    problems, signaling potential cooling system
    issues.

Simple Steps for Cooling System Care
  • Regularly check the coolant level and top up if
    needed.
  • Inspect for leaks under the car and around hoses.
  • Flush and replace coolant as recommended.
  • Check hoses, belts, radiator, and fans for
    damage.
  • Monitor the temperature gauge while driving.
  • Consider using coolant additives for extra
    protection.
